摘要:
A target recognition system based on the concept of fuzzy set theory and homomorphic system is proposed. It involves automatic threshold selection, feature extraction, and classification. An optimal threshold is selected by the fuzzy risk criterion, i.e. to separate a given image into meaningful grey level classes under the assumption that the object and pixel grey level values are normally distributed. An edge measure for evaluating thresholding methods is also presented. When an image is segmented, a set of invariant features called mean, variance, skewness, and kurtosis, which are derived from the spectrum histogram of the target image, is calculated. The classification is then accomplished using the membership function of the feature space of an image and stored patterns. By simulation results, we find that the fuzzy risk thresholding achieves significant performance according to the uniformity and edge measures, and the fuzzy filter with the invariant features has good performance even in low signal-to-noise ratio conditions.

摘要:
A problematic feature in most fermentation processes is that on-line measurement of the most important biological process variables, the concentration of the bio-mass and its specific growth rate, cannot be directly measured. An approach for estimating these biological variables and for controlling the specific growth rate in a continuous flow bioprocess of a stirred tank reactor is presented and analysed. The goal in the control is to get the specific growth rate to track the rate of a given reference model, A dynamic model for the specific growth rate is obtained from the general growth and substrate consumption model. The structure of the rate model is then applied in the reference model structure. The methodology studied is based on two issues, joint state and parameter estimation and direct adaptive control. From the theoretical viewpoint, this forms a combination of indirect and direct adaptive control. The structure of the control law is justified by the structure of the law obtained for known fixed parameters. Convergence of the estimation scheme and of the adaptive control scheme are demonstrated via Lyapunov's method, and separately. The choice of the appropriate Lyapunov function results in a Pl-type controller with the gains as the parameters to be adjusted by the user. A simulation study based on Monod's model and time-varying model parameters and subject to measurement noise shows the feasibility and robustness of the adaptive control methodology developed for this non-linear process.

摘要:
An associative memory with parallel architecture is presented. The neurons are modelled by perceptrons having only binary, rather than continuous valued input. To storemelements each havingnfeatures,mneurons each withnconnections are needed. Thenfeatures are coded as ann-bit binary vector. The weights of thenconnections that store thenfeatures of an element has only two values -1 and 1 corresponding to the absence or presence of a feature. This makes the learning very simple and straightforward. For an input corrupted by binary noise, the associative memory indicates the element that is closest (in terms of Hamming distance) to the noisy input. In the case where the noisy input is equidistant from two or more stored vectors, the associative memory indicates two or more elements simultaneously. From some simple experiments performed on the human memory and also on the associative memory, it can be concluded that the associative memory presented in this paper is in some respect more akin to a human memory than a Hopfield model.

摘要:
Dual problems, which we call output and input variance constrainedH2/H∞controls, are considered. In these problems, we seek control-laws that satisfy mixedH2/H∞performance criteria, under multiple variance constraints on either outputs or inputs of time-invariant multivariable systems. The approach taken is to convert the problems into non-linear programming with both equality and inequality constraints. For both problems, the Kuhn-Tucker optimality condition is employed to obtain a first-order necessary condition for a regular point that minimizes an upper bound on the quadratic performance for the givenH∞constraint. A second-order necessary condition and sufficiency for the strict local minimizer of the upper bound are investigated. Efficient algorithms for synthesizing the desired controllers are proposed.

摘要:
The stabilization problem of general second-order single-input dynamical systems is discussed. This class of linear or non-linear dynamical systems contains some uncertainties. A new robust discontinuous controller is proposed to guarantee asymptotic stability of general dynamical systems with bounded uncertainties. Then, to guarantee the continuity of the control, a quasi-saturation function is introduced into the control law and guaranteed eventual stability-in-the-large (ESL) of the dynamical systems is proved. Some examples and simulations are given to illustrate the effectiveness of the robust continuous controller. The control signals are indeed continuous and smooth while maintaining the desired performance of the system.

摘要:
A method of designing a generalized minimum variance self-tuning controller with a special pole-zero assignment technique for setpoint tracking and disturbance rejection is presented. Both minimum phase and non-minimum phase systems are considered to achieve perfect and imperfect setpoint tracking and disturbance rejection, respectively. The problem of matching unity inH∞-norm space is discussed, and a new method to match unity in another sense is developed. With parameter identification, an on-line self-tuning algorithm with the property of setpoint tracking and disturbance rejection is proposed. The effectiveness of the algorithm is shown by an example.

摘要:
A special class of context-sensitive generative languages (CSGLs) that can be used as an indexation in parallel computing is described. The languages are recursively generated, and the algorithm for interprocesses communication is based on the positive resolution of the post correspondence problem (PCP) within CSGLs. This fact follows from the main result that a constructed CSGL has a complete set of production rules, i.e. no new rule can be added to the set without destroying the integrity of the CSGL.

摘要:
State estimation for fixed-bed reactors based on reduced bilinear models is presented, with a typical laboratory-scale plant as an example. The reactor is described by a quasi-homogeneous non-linear distributed model. The reduced bilinear model developed in previous works, which can be considered as a singularly perturbed bilinear model, can be approximated by a bilinear model with polynomial inputs. A new bilinear system observer design approach via pole-placement techniques is proposed. The observer is applied to estimate the temperatures of the fixed-bed reactor at the axial orthogonal collocation points using only a few temperature measurements. The temperature and concentration profiles can be obtained by the state of the observer. The efficiency of the suggested model simplification method and bilinear system observer design approach is successfully tested in non-linear simulation studies. It is shown that the observer developed, based on the reduced bilinear model, can give an excellent estimation of the dynamic behaviour of the fixed-bed reactor for the cases considered.

摘要:
A stochastic approach to the security evaluation of a dynamic system is presented. The mean first passage time (MFPT) of a multi-dimensional system from its domain of attraction is defined as a security measure, and a closed form expression for the asymptotic estimate of the MFPT is derived. The proposed method encompasses various multi-dimensional dynamic systems, and the analysis of a power system model is used as a case study. The power system is represented by a multi-bus constant voltage, constant impedence model, and the assumption of low damping is waived to widen the application of the results. In this study, small perturbations in dynamic systems have been modelled as weak wideband gaussian coloured noises. Corresponding sensitivity results for a 19-bus power system are presented.

摘要:
A three stage approach to the development of multi-agent systems is proposed involving functional decomposition, agent representation, and information flow integration. The information flow integration stage is discussed in detail. A rule-based agent integration for construction of autonomous subsystems and systems useful in integrated manufacturing is presented. The approach formalizes the integration process that a system analyst solves in anad hocmanner. The approach presented facilitates the discovery of new integrated manufacturing solutions. It involves generation of a set of autonomous agents for building an overall system. Hierarchically structured subsystems are developed at different levels of abstraction that parallel the approach used by an expert system analyst. The implementation of an integration process in an object-oriented programming environment is also suggested.
